Complete step by step answer:
Lithium nitride is a compound with the formula \[L{i_3}N\] . It is the only stable alkali metal nitride. The solid is a red or purple colour and has a high melting point.
Lithium nitride shows ionic conductivity for \[L{i^ + }\] , with a value of $c$ , \[2 \times {10^{ - 4}}{\Omega ^{ - 1}}c{m^{ - 1}}\] , and an (intracrystal) activation energy of $c$ , \[0.26eV\]\[\left( {\;24\;kJ/mol} \right)\] . Hydrogen doping increases conductivity, whilst doping with metal ions \[\left( {Al,{\text{ }}Cu,{\text{ }}Mg} \right)\] reduces it. The activation energy for lithium transfer across lithium nitride crystals (intercrystalline) has been determined to be higher at \[\;68.5{\text{ }}kJ/mol\] . The alpha form is a semiconductor with a band gap of \[c\,2.1\;eV\] .
Lithium nitride has been investigated as a storage medium for hydrogen gas, as the reaction is reversible at \[270\;^\circ C\] . Up to \[11.5\% \] by weight absorption of hydrogen has been achieved. Reacting lithium nitride with carbon dioxide results in amorphous carbon nitride, a semiconductor, and lithium cyanamide , a precursor to fertilizers, in an exothermic reaction.
Note: Lithium nitride contains the \[{N^{3 - }}\] ion. And lithium is one of the few materials that will directly fix dinitrogen:
\[3Li + \dfrac{1}{2}{N_2} \to L{i_3}N\]
